HANNABY, Rupert Arthur
Personal Details
| Service Number: | WX14322 |
|---|---|
| Enlisted: | 18 June 1941 |
| Last Rank: | Private |
| Last Unit: | 2nd/14th Infantry Battalion |
| Born: | Capel, Western Australia, Australia, 22 February 1904 |
| Home Town: | Inglewood, Stirling, Western Australia |
|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
| Occupation: | Labourer |
| Died: | Killed in Action, Papua, 29 November 1942, aged 38 years |
| Cemetery: |
Port Moresby (Bomana) War Cemetery, Papua New Guinea CWGC Grave No: Section C. Plot 5. Row E. Grave 24. Inscription: "GREATER LOVE HATH NO MAN THAN THIS THAT HE LAY DOWN HIS LIFE" |
| Memorials: |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Kings Park Western Australia State War Memorial |
